硬件强制栈保护,听起来似乎是很高深莫测的技术,但实际上,它是保护我们的计算机免受恶意攻击的一种强大工具。你是否曾经想过,面对不断增长的安全威胁,我们应该如何保护我们珍贵的数据和隐私?硬件强制栈保护答案之一!
在这个数字化时代,我们处处都面临着风险,黑客和恶意软件的数量不断增加,他们对我们的个人信息和敏感数据构成了巨大威胁。这也迫使技术公司不断创新,以更好地保护用户免受各种攻击。硬件强制栈保护就是其中的一项重要技术。
那么,究竟什么是硬件强制栈保护?简而言之,它是一种利用硬件的能力来保护应用程序免受堆栈溢出攻击的技术。堆栈溢出在计算机安全领域中是一种非常常见的攻击手段,黑客利用这种漏洞来篡改程序执行流程,甚至执行恶意代码。这就是为什么硬件强制栈保护如此重要,它可以防止这类攻击,保护我们的数据和系统安全。
硬件强制栈保护的工作原理非常巧妙。它通过在计算机硬件的级别上实施保护机制,防止堆栈溢出攻击的发生。在过去,软件补丁和安全措施是我们对付这类攻击的唯一手段。然而,这种方式需要依赖操作系统和应用程序的实现,容易遭到黑客的绕过或攻击。而硬件强制栈保护则解决了这个问题,它独立于软件实现,并在硬件层面上进行防护。
现代的处理器中已经广泛采用了硬件强制栈保护技术,其中最突出的就是微软的CET(Control-Flow Enforcement Technology)。CET通过硬件实现了一种叫做“前向边界跳转”的技术,可以检测和防止恶意攻击者篡改程序的执行流程。这种技术不仅能够预防堆栈溢出攻击,还可以有效地减轻其他类型的攻击,例如ROP(返回导向编程)。
要了解硬件强制栈保护所带来的好处,我们可以回顾一下现代计算机系统的演变。随着操作系统和应用程序变得越来越复杂,攻击者找到了越来越多的漏洞可供利用。然而,硬件强制栈保护的引入,改变了攻击者的游戏规则。现在,黑客需要对CET等技术进行克服,才能够成功利用堆栈溢出漏洞。这为我们提供了更多的时间来检测和应对攻击,保护我们的计算机免受损害。
尽管硬件强制栈保护的推出是一项巨大的进步,但我们也不能完全依赖它。我们仍然需要保持警惕,及时安装软件更新和补丁,采取其他安全措施,以最大程度地保护我们的计算机系统。
总之,硬件强制栈保护是一项令人振奋的技术,为我们的计算机安全打下了坚实的基础。它通过利用硬件级别的保护机制,预防了堆栈溢出攻击,保护了我们的数据和隐私。在这个数字时代,随着黑客攻击的不断升级,我们需要不断创新,采用更强大的工具来保护我们的计算机免受威胁。硬件强制栈保护就是其中的一项重要步骤,让我们共同努力,为更安全的互联世界而战!
了解更多有趣的事情:https://blog.ds3783.com/